Louis Braille Monument

Town Square, Coupvray, France

Coupvray monument to Louis Braille
Louis Braille died in 1852. Fifteen years later a monument in his honor was erected in the Coupvray town square. A bust of Louis Braille is at the top of the monument. A bas-relief of Louis and a young student is on the front panel.

The stone base bears this inscription:

Braille, les Aveugles Reconnaissants

Translation:

To Braille, in gratitude from the Blind
